Lipoid pneumonia is a form of lung inflammation caused by the inhalation of lipid substances. It can occur when oils or fatty substances enter the lungs, leading to respiratory distress and other complications. While lipoid pneumonia has been documented in individuals using various products, the connection to vaping is particularly concerning due to the range of substances used in e-liquids. Many e-liquids contain oils, flavorings, and other additives that can pose a risk when vaporized and inhaled.

Symptoms of lipoid pneumonia can include cough, shortness of breath, chest pain, and fever. In some cases, individuals may experience a rapid onset of respiratory failure. The diagnosis often involves imaging studies and a thorough review of the patient’s history, particularly focusing on their exposure to vaping products. Treatment may require hospitalization and supportive care, highlighting the severity of the condition.
